Disclaimer: DLC and updates do not currently work with Tinfoil. If you want to install updates, you can use the old LayeredFS/Hekate method to launch DevMenu. For DLC, you're going to have to wait for a way to run DevMenu on ReiNX.So I was totally new to this and had warez running on my switch in 20 mins.
Have fun
- Download https://www62.zippyshare.com/v/bEiUbDme/file.html
- Make sure you have 'hbmenu.nro' on the root of your SD, if not you can find it at https://github.com/switchbrew/nx-hbmenu/releases/tag/v2.0.0
- Download tinfoil
- Place NSPs in /tinfoil/nsp
- Launch ReiNX with TegraRCMSmash or other application of choice
- Open HBL by going to 'Album' On home screen
- Open tinfoil
- Install NSP with tinfoil
